Understanding Thulium Laser Treatment: A Comprehensive Guide
Thulium laser treatment is becoming increasingly popular as a non-invasive option for achieving smoother, younger-looking skin. This innovative procedure utilizes the Thulium laser, which operates at a wavelength of 1927 nanometers, to target the upper layers of the skin, specifically the epidermis and superficial dermis. Here’s what you need to know about this effective skin treatment.
What is Thulium Laser Treatment?
Thulium laser treatment is classified as a non-ablative fractional laser therapy. Unlike ablative lasers that remove the top layer of skin and necessitate extended healing times, the Thulium laser focuses on stimulating collagen production and encouraging cell turnover. This means you can refresh your skin without the discomfort and downtime usually associated with aggressive procedures, making it a safer choice for many individuals.
Key Advantages of Thulium Laser Treatment
- Pigmentation Correction: Ideal for addressing issues like melasma, freckles, and sunspots, the Thulium laser can correct uneven skin tone effectively.
- Anti-Aging Properties: This treatment stimulates the production of collagen and elastin, significantly reducing fine lines and wrinkles.
- Skin Rejuvenation: Patients often experience a boost in skin brightness and clarity, achieving a youthful and radiant appearance in just a few sessions.
- Minimal Downtime: One of the standout features is its low downtime — most patients can resume their regular activities within 24 to 48 hours.
- Safe for Various Skin Types: Thanks to its fractional technology, this treatment is generally safe for most skin tones when performed by a qualified professional.

What to Expect During a Session
A typical Thulium laser session lasts from 30 to 45 minutes. Post-treatment, you may experience mild redness or warmth, but side effects are generally minimal.
- Initial Results: Many patients notice improvements after their first session.
- Recommended Treatments: For optimal results, a series of three to five treatments, spaced approximately one month apart, is advised.
